Credit to the Nation

from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Credit To The Nation is a British hip-hop - Act , which was successful in the 1990s in the United Kingdom and its biggest hit the 1994 Single Teenage sensation is.

biography

In addition to the rapper and singer MC Fusion aka Matty Hanson (actually Matthew David Hanson ), the dancers Tyrone and Kelvin completed the trio, which was founded in 1991, in the first few years. The first chart hit Call It What You Want , in which samples from Nirvana's Smells Like Teen Spirit are processed, rose to number 57 in the UK charts in May 1993 . With the support of the band Chumbawamba , which is considered a supporter of Credit to the Nation, the single Enough Is Enough was created , which reached number 56 on the English charts in September of that year.

The act's biggest hit followed in March 1994, Teenage Sensation , which rose to # 24 in the UK. The accompanying album , Take Dis , reached number 20 in the UK charts, while the release Sowing the Seeds of Hatred was only two weeks in the single charts in May 1994 at number 72. Liar Liar (July 1995) and Tacky Love Song (September 1998), both of which were at number 60 during their two-week hit parade listing, were also small hits .

In 1998, Hanson temporarily dissolved his Credit to the Nation project. It wasn't until 2011 that the act was revived.
